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89406382835 151777288 72692062197
64 9680416979
64 9680416979
91 774478811 12 7990409 95
All about undefined
Interested in learning more?
64 9680416979
91 774478811 12 7990409 95
See more
2533604 01021000 49
51476 3664454 8961
See more
48612733608 3984477463
44647139 1060160 10584920 758006483
See more